Output 43a34a29b16745647216dedba2e35597a999f725b5d5bfa414a8581ee9ce4527:5

value
8600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d810a9221658b56b89e0c12f20190b48594dcb03 OP_EQUALVERIFY OP_CHECKSIG
address
1LhSv3Hk51A8xgVjMtN5rNMbxjQti1QNeK
transaction
43a34a29b16745647216dedba2e35597a999f725b5d5bfa414a8581ee9ce4527
spent
true